Understanding the Basics of Application Automation
Before we dive into optimization strategies, its essential to understand what application automation means. In simple terms, it involves using technology to execute tasks that would otherwise require human intervention. Think of mundane tasks like data entry, report generation, or even responding to customer inquiries. By automating these processes, organizations can free up human resources to focus on more complex, value-added activities.
However, not all automation is created equal. This is where optimization comes into play. Optimization ensures that the automated processes not only perform efficiently but also contribute to the broader goals of the organization. Its about making sure that the tools you implement are seamlessly integrated, delivering the desired outcomes without glitches or bottlenecks.
Identifying High-Impact Areas for Automation
As I mentioned, not all tasks are ideal candidates for automation. You need to identify which processes will benefit the most. Look for repetitive tasks that consume significant time or those prone to errors when done manually. For example, in my previous role, we found that generating monthly performance reports was a tedious process that involved compiling data from multiple sources. By automating this task, we saved hours each month and reduced the potential for human errors.
In addition, its crucial to consider the input from your team. After all, they are the ones who work with these applications daily. Conducting a survey or informal discussions can help you pinpoint challenges and areas begging for automation. This collaborative approach not only leads to better optimization but also fosters a sense of ownership among team members towards the new systems.
Choosing the Right Tools for Automation
Once youve identified which areas to optimize for automation, the next step is selecting the appropriate tools. With so many options available, it can be challenging to navigate this landscape. My advice is to start small and choose tools that integrate well with your existing applications. This way, you minimize disruption while still progressing toward your automation goals.
Additionally, factor in user-friendliness and scalability. A tool thats easy to use will encourage wider adoption across your organization and make the training process smoother. As your company grows, your automation tools should be able to grow with you, adapting to changing needs without requiring a complete overhaul.
Monitoring and Iterating for Continuous Improvement
Once the optimization process is in motion, the work is far from over. Its vital to continually monitor the performance of your automated systems. Are they still delivering the expected efficiency Are team members satisfied with the new processes Regular feedback will allow you to identify any hiccups and areas for further fine-tuning.
For instance, after implementing automation for our reporting tasks, we initially encountered some issues with data inconsistencies. We took this feedback seriously and adjusted our processes accordingly. This iterative approach not only solved the issues but also led to new ideas for further optimizations, creating a culture of continuous improvement within the team.
